The Sinai peninsula belongs geographically to Asia, but the display of African Arts and Crafts in this little shop in the small town of Dahab clearly reminds the visitor of being in Egypt, which belongs to Africa.

Sharks Bay in Sharm El Sheikh has turned from a deserted little bay to a busy place with diving centers, restaurants, cafes and accomodation. It is still a great place to get away from the touristic crowd.
